What is Predictive Analytics?

Predictive analytics involves analyzing historical data to make informed predictions about future events. In the context of music tours, this technology examines various factors such as past sales, social media engagement, and regional popularity to forecast ticket sales and overall tour success.

Applying Predictive Analytics to Nashville Artists

Nashville artists benefit greatly from predictive analytics by gaining insights into potential tour outcomes. This allows them to optimize tour routes, set realistic ticket goals, and allocate marketing resources effectively. For example, analyzing regional streaming data can identify cities with high fan engagement, guiding targeted promotions.

Key Data Sources

  • Streaming platforms like Spotify and Apple Music
  • Social media metrics from Instagram, Twitter, and TikTok
  • Ticket sales history from previous tours
  • Regional demographic data

Benefits of Using Predictive Analytics

Implementing predictive analytics offers several advantages for Nashville artists:

  • Accurate forecasting of ticket sales and revenue
  • Enhanced tour planning and logistics
  • Improved marketing strategies tailored to fan preferences
  • Reduced financial risks and better resource allocation

Challenges and Considerations

While predictive analytics provides valuable insights, there are challenges to consider. Data quality and completeness are crucial for accurate predictions. Additionally, external factors like economic conditions or unexpected events can influence tour success beyond what data can predict.
